About Chhattisgarh Vidhan Sabha, Raipur Recruitment 2026
Chhattisgarh Vidhan Sabha, Raipur has officially announced a recruitment drive for Chhattisgarh Reporter Recruitment 2020. There are 8 vacancies to be filled through this drive. The official notification is available on www.cgvidhansabha.gov.in.
Interested candidates can submit their applications online through the official portal. the application window opens on 05/05/2020. It is recommended to apply well before the deadline to avoid last-minute technical issues.
Key highlights — age limit: 21–30 years; application fee varies by category. Candidates must ensure they meet all eligibility criteria before applying. Detailed information about the selection process, exam pattern, and syllabus is available in the sections below.

Vacancy Details — Total 8 Posts
| Post Name | Vacancies | Qualification | Salary |
|---|---|---|---|
| Reporter | 8 | Bachelor Degree in Any Stream in Any Recognized University in India. Certificate in Hindi Stenographer with 140 WPM Speed in Hindi Stenographer. | — |

Important Dates
| Application Start | 05/05/2020 |
| Exam Date | Notified Soon |
| Last Date To Apply | 30/05/2020 |
| Last Date To Pay Fee | 30/05/2020 |
| Admit Card Available | Notified Soon |
Application Fee
| General | 350 |
| OBC | 250 |
| SC | 200 |
| ST | 200 |
Age Limit & Relaxation
| Minimum Age | 21 Years |
| Maximum Age | 30 Years |
| Age Cutoff Date | 01/01/2020 |
| Relaxation (OTHER STATE) | 10 years (Max age 40) |
| Relaxation (CG DOMICILE) | As per rules |
* Age relaxation is applicable as per government rules for reserved categories.
Educational Qualification & Eligibility
Bachelor Degree in Any Stream in Any Recognized University in India. Certificate in Hindi Stenographer with 140 WPM Speed in Hindi Stenographer.
Language Requirement: Hindi Stenographer with 140 WPM Speed in Hindi
